Deerings Meadow
Deerings Meadow is a plain in Wallowa, Oregon and has an elevation of 3,937 feet.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Maxville
Locality
Maxville is an unincorporated community and former company town in northern Wallowa County, Oregon, USA. The town was built in 1923 by the Bowman-Hicks Lumber Company, a large Southern firm with timber and mills in Arkansas, Louisiana and Mississippi. Maxville is situated 6 miles east of Deerings Meadow.
